MatlabCode

本站所有资源均为高质量资源,各种姿势下载。

您现在的位置是:MatlabCode > 资源下载 > 图像处理 > 对图像进行加密的算法

对图像进行加密的算法

资 源 简 介

对图像进行加密的算法

详 情 说 明

图像加密算法在信息安全领域扮演着重要角色,主要用于保护敏感图像数据不被未授权访问。通过特定算法对像素进行混淆和扩散处理,可以将原始图像转化为不可识别的密文形式。

常见实现思路通常包含以下阶段:首先对图像进行预处理,如分块或转换色彩空间;接着利用混沌系统、置换矩阵或密钥流生成器对像素值进行非线性变换;最后通过多轮迭代增强算法的安全性。这类算法需平衡加密强度与计算效率,尤其针对实时性要求高的场景。

文献中的仿真实现可能对比了不同加密技术的效果,例如评估直方图均匀性、相邻像素相关性等指标。某些方案还会结合现代密码学原理(如AES的S盒机制)或新兴技术(如基于DNA编码的加密),以抵抗差分攻击或统计分析。

开发者需注意选择适合图像特性的加密模式,例如块加密可能产生边缘效应,而流加密更适用于动态图像传输。算法的鲁棒性和密钥管理策略也是实际应用中的关键考量点。